Valentine's party helps Haiti victims
![]() |
On Friday, Feb. 12, they brought donations of cash instead of buying boxes of Valentine cards and candy.
They made their Valentines and treats for their party. The cash totaled $116.10 and will go to send 3 buckets of food to Haiti.
They are participating in a program called Buckets of Hope. Each bucket will feed a family for a week.
